Q2 Cash-Flow Forecast (Managers Only) — Aldercrest Logistics

The quarterly forecast shows operating cash inflows improving 6% on stronger Westhollow route volumes, partially offset by fleet maintenance costs pulled forward from Q3. Net position remains positive throughout, with the tightest week falling mid-May. Receivables discipline is the key sensitivity; branch leads should monitor terms closely. Board members should read this alongside the confidential note below.

board note of yageg-yadug: The northern region missed its Framir quota by 13.1 percent last quarter. Lamathek Freight plans to raise the Quenael list price by 30.2 percent in March. The pricing group signed off on a budget of $133.5 million for Project Novok. The renewal with Gilethek Foods closes at $60.0 million a year, 2.7 percent above the last contract.

Facilities Ticket — Roof Terrace Door, Hallivant House

The roof-terrace door on Level 6 keeps jamming, usually after the afternoon wind picks up. Staff have had to shoulder it open twice this week, and once it stuck shut with two people on the terrace. The latch plate looks misaligned. Please inspect and adjust as soon as possible. Until the repair is done, staff should use the override reader on the stairwell side. The current pass code for that reader is below.

staff pass of baweg-bawep = bdg-AIU-1

Not great, since the tender deadline is Wednesday noon and the seal absolutely cannot be broken or re-taped. We've rebooked with Arrowline Express for tomorrow morning, priority slot. Please make sure someone is at the desk from 08:00. For the rebooked collection, the courier hand-over follows the confidential instruction below.

dispatch memo: the sorius tamius courier leaves the praeth ledger at gate 4873 under passcode 928014